WebFormation of Secondary Pollutants. Secondary pollutants are of much concern as they can be formed from many different compounds. The phenomena of photochemical smog (seen in high-density cities ) are a result of the interactions of primary pollutants with other molecules in the air such as molecular oxygen, water, and hydrocarbons. A secondary pollutant is not directly emitted as such, but forms when other pollutants (primary pollutants) react in the atmosphere.
